Output 5e524155bfcc21867ed0870d559468c91be3b24a020982a94da9f0ca67b6106d:0

value
1666532984
script pubkey
OP_0 OP_PUSHBYTES_20 21509047371ab6577338a6c9c0df2c0ed9d6af1a
address
tb1qy9gfq3ehr2m9wuec5myuphevpmvadtc6xc9gfc
transaction
5e524155bfcc21867ed0870d559468c91be3b24a020982a94da9f0ca67b6106d
confirmations
103060
spent
true